Trimble wins second libel action against Amazon

Northern Ireland First Minister David Trimble today won a second public apology and libel damages over a book which accused him of complicity in cold-blooded murder.

The High Court in London heard that the Nobel Peace Prize winner initially sued Internet bookseller Amazon.co.uk in 1999 following sales to UK customers of a book published in America entitled The Committee - Political Assassination in Northern Ireland, by investigative TV journalist Sean McPhilemy.
